Graduate Social Sciences Degrees at Emory University

The table below lists every degree level granted in social sciences at Emory University, along with how many graduates complete each level annually.

Degree Level Annual Graduates
Bachelor’s 363
Master’s 244
Doctoral 18
Graduate Certificate 6

Graduate Social Sciences Majors at Emory University

This social sciences area of study at Emory University covers the following majors. Select a major to see its rankings, popularity, salary, and diversity details:

Major Annual Graduates
Social Sciences, General 221
Economics 155
Political Science and Government 89
Anthropology 75
Sociology 64
International Relations and National Security Studies 27

Emory University Graduate Tuition and Fees

$68,230 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Information about average full-time gradu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$67,480 $67,480
Fees $750 $750
